Potential Shim Database Persistence via Sdbinst.EXE
Detects installation of a new shim using sdbinst.exe. Adversaries may establish persistence and/or elevate privileges by executing malicious content triggered by application shims

Detection Logic
Detection Logic3 selectors
detection:
selection_img:
- Image|endswith: '\sdbinst.exe'
- OriginalFileName: 'sdbinst.exe'
selection_cli:
CommandLine|contains: '.sdb'
filter_optional_iis:
ParentImage|endswith: '\msiexec.exe'
CommandLine|contains:
# Expected behavior for IIS Express (e.g. https://www.hybrid-analysis.com/sample/15d4ff941f77f7bdfc9dfb2399b7b952a0a2c860976ef3e835998ff4796e5e91?environmentId=120)
- ':\Program Files (x86)\IIS Express\iisexpressshim.sdb'
- ':\Program Files\IIS Express\iisexpressshim.sdb'
condition: all of selection_* and not 1 of filter_optional_*False Positives
